Eligibility Criteria for the Wisconsin Concealed Weapon License Application

To be eligible for the Wisconsin concealed weapon license application, applicants must meet several criteria. Specifically, applicants must be at least 21 years old and reside in Wisconsin. Moreover, proof of satisfactory firearm training and proficiency is necessary to demonstrate responsible firearm handling.
  • Must be a Wisconsin resident
  • Must complete a background check

To be eligible for the Wisconsin Concealed Weapon License Application, you must be a resident of Wisconsin, at least 21 years old, and provide proof of training. Ensure that you fulfill all legal requirements specified in the application.
While there is no strict application deadline, it is advisable to apply well in advance of any intended carry date. Processing times can vary and may take several weeks, depending on the state’s workload.
You can submit the Wisconsin Concealed Weapon License Application through pdfFiller or print it and mail it to the appropriate state department. Make sure to follow submission instructions carefully to avoid any delays.
You will need to provide proof of training, personal identification, and any other documents required by the application. Ensure that all information is attached and complete before submission.
Common mistakes include not signing the application in all required places, leaving out necessary information, or failing to provide proof of training. Double-check your application to ensure accuracy.
Processing times vary, but applicants typically can expect a response within several weeks. Check with the local licensing authority for specific timelines and any updates regarding your application.
The fee for applying for a Wisconsin concealed weapon license is $40. Ensure payment is made when submitting your application to avoid delays.
